CCEA approves scholarship scheme for minority students

New Delhi, June 21 (UNI) The Cabinet Committee on Economic Affairs (CCEA) today gave its approval for the Merit-Cum-Means based scholarship to a targeted 20,000 students per year belonging to minority communities.

The centrally sponsored scheme is to be launched during the financial year 2007-08 and will be implemented by the State governments and union territories.

"Students from the minority communities fulfilling the merit-cum-means criteria and pursuing professional and technical courses at Undergraduate and Postgraduate levels and Institutes recognised by the appropriate authorities will be eligible for this scholarship" Finance Minister P Chidambaram told a news conference after the CCEA meeting.

The minorities which are covered under the scheme include Muslims, Christians, Sikhs, Buddhists and Parsis.
